Seasonal Ingredients to Inspire Your Cocktails
Utilising seasonal produce can significantly enhance the flavour profile of your non-alcoholic cocktails. In summer, vibrant fruits like berries, stone fruits, and citrus provide a refreshing burst of flavour. Incorporating fresh herbs such as basil and mint can complement these ingredients, creating an invigorating combination. As the cooler months approach, consider using warm spices and root vegetables. Ingredients like apples, pears, and ginger can impart a comforting essence, ideal for creating seasonal sips that warm the soul.
The changing seasons present a unique opportunity to explore diverse flavours. Spring brings an abundance of fresh greens and edible flowers, perfect for adding a touch of elegance to your drinks. Autumn offers a chance to experiment with rich flavours, incorporating ingredients like pomegranate and roasted nuts. By embracing local and seasonal ingredients, you not only enhance the taste of your cocktails but also support local farmers and sustainable practices. Each season ushers in new possibilities for creativity in crafting memorable herbal concoctions.

Pairing Herbal Cocktails with Food
Herbal cocktails offer a unique opportunity to explore flavour pairings that highlight the freshness of seasonal ingredients. The vibrant notes of herbs such as basil, mint, and rosemary can enhance the dining experience when paired with dishes that share similar flavour profiles. For instance, a basil-infused cocktail complements tomato-based dishes beautifully, while a refreshing mint drink can elevate the experience of enjoying a lamb dish. Each sip can accentuate the meal, creating a harmonious balance that connects the drink and food.
The balance between flavours is essential for a memorable pairing. When considering the intensity of both the cocktail and the dish, one must strive for a synergy that enhances the overall experience. A well-crafted herbal cocktail can provide a natural brightness, acting as a palate cleanser between bites. Delicate seafood dishes can fare well with a citrusy herbal beverage, while richer, heartier meals might benefit from a more robust drink. Engaging the senses through thoughtful pairings can lead to delightful culinary adventures.

Garnishes That Make a Difference
The right garnish can elevate a drink, transforming a simple herbal cocktail into a visual masterpiece. Fresh herbs, like sprigs of mint or basil, not only enhance the aroma but also infuse additional layers of flavour. Edible flowers, such as pansies or nasturtiums, add a vibrant touch, making the cocktail not just a drink but also an experience that pleases the eye. Citrus peels twisted over the glass release essential oils, bringing a burst of fragrance that complements the drink's profile and engages the senses.
Choosing garnishes that align with the cocktail's ingredients can create harmony in both taste and appearance. A sprig of rosemary may pair beautifully with a citrus and gin-inspired mix, while a slice of cucumber can provide a refreshing contrast in a lavender-infused beverage. Experimenting with different textures and colours invites creativity and invites guests to appreciate the artistry behind each drink. Thoughtful garnishing signifies attention to detail, making each sip a shared moment of delight.
Elevating Presentation with Natural Touches
Presentation plays a crucial role in enhancing the experience of any cocktail, including non-alcoholic options. When crafting herbal drinks, consider incorporating elements from nature to uplift the visual appeal. Fresh herbs can serve not only as ingredients but also as striking garnishes. A sprig of rosemary or a few mint leaves floating atop a drink not only adds fragrance but creates a vibrant contrast to the other colours. Using edible flowers, such as nasturtiums or pansies, can introduce a stunning visual element while also contributing unique flavours.
The choice of glassware can also make a significant impact. A clear glass allows the brilliant hues of the ingredients to shine through, while textured or vintage vessels can evoke a sense of nostalgia and sophistication. Adding simple touches like fruit slices on the rim or a dusting of edible glitter can create a playful, festive feel. Freshly crushed ice or even a delicate syrup drizzle can elevate the overall presentation, making the cocktail not just a beverage, but an immersive experience in itself.
FAQS
What are herbal non-alcoholic cocktails?
Herbal non-alcoholic cocktails are refreshing drinks made using various herbs, fruits, and other natural ingredients, designed to provide a flavorful experience without alcohol.
How can I incorporate seasonal ingredients into my herbal cocktails?
You can incorporate seasonal ingredients by selecting fruits and herbs that are currently in season, such as fresh mint in summer or warming spices like cinnamon in winter, to enhance the flavour and freshness of your cocktails.
What food pairs well with herbal cocktails?
Herbal cocktails can be paired with light dishes such as salads, seafood, or grilled vegetables, as well as with cheese platters and other appetisers, allowing the herbal notes to complement the flavours.
How can I elevate the presentation of my herbal cocktails?
You can elevate the presentation by adding fresh garnishes such as herb sprigs, edible flowers, or colourful fruit slices, which not only enhance the visual appeal but also add an extra layer of flavour.
Are there any tips for creating memorable tasting experiences with herbal cocktails?
To create memorable tasting experiences, consider using a variety of textures, balancing flavours (sweet, sour, herbal), and serving the cocktails in unique glassware to engage the senses and delight your guests.
